Brazil vs Japan – World Cup value bet

The round of 32 at the ongoing 2026 FIFA World Cup kicks off with yet another potentially mouthwatering encounter as favorites Brazil take on an ambitious Japan on Monday evening. 

Favorites Brazil qualified for the knockout phase after a dominant display in Group C, finishing top with seven points. Carlo Ancelotti’s side are still unbeaten, scoring seven goals and only conceding one. 

They face a tactically ambitious Japan side who finished second in Group F behind winners Netherlands. They have also not lost a game – beating Tunisia before draining against Netherlands and Sweden. 

Five-time World Cup winners Brazil have been knocked out of the quarters in the last two editions but remain favorites to make it all the way here. Their last World Cup triumph was in Korea/Japan 2002.

Ancelotti has a huge task ahead of him to bring glory back to Brazil, with his youthful side showing promise during a dominant Group stage display. 

Japan on the other hand, have never won the World Cup and have been eliminated in the round of 16 in both of the last two editions of the tournament. That remains their best ever performance in the competition. 

On paper, Brazil possess superior individual quality but Japan have made a name for themselves by causing major upsets on footballs biggest stage. 

Brazil have blended youthful flair and experience in the tournament thus far, with stars such as Real Madrid’s Vinicius Junior and Mattheus Cunha both delivering on the global stage. Their defense is also resolute, with only one goal conceded, they have what it takes to go all the way.

Brazil vs Japan team news 

The biggest question is whether Neymar will start here after coming off the bench in the 3-0 win against Norway. The 34-year-old, who is making his last appearance for his nation at a World Cup, is hoping to finally get that elusive winners’ medal. 

If he does start, Bournemouth’s Rayan will have to settle for a place on the bench. 

Vinicius Junior leads the Brazil scoring charts with four goals, while Mattheus Cunha has three. The duo will retain their spots in the starting XI as the main attacking outlets for the Selecao. 

The rest of the side is expected to remain unchanged with Lucas Pacqueta and Bruno Guimaraes starting in midfield. Casemiro will be the final piece in Ancelotti’s midfield puzzle. 

The Japanese have shown great resilience in their performances thus far with Daizen Maeda and Daichi Kamada showing they can inspire the nation to success in the tournament. 

Feyenoord’s Ayase Ueda bagged a brace in a commanding 4-0 win over Tunisia, and he will start here as well. 

Their formation will remain the same 3-4-2-1 that it has been throughout the Group stage with Ueda the main man up front. Genk’s Junya Ito will join Kamada in the final third. 

Brazil vs Japan head-to-head and current form 

Brazil are seeking a third consecutive win here after identical 3-0 wins against Haiti and Scotland. Their unbeaten run now stretches to six games as they aim to make it into the round of 16 here. 

Japan boasts a better record coming into the game, having not lost a game in their last 10. They have won eight of those games, scoring 20 goals while conceding just seven.

Both teams are in great form, and this makes for a hotly contested battle in the round of 32 clash. 

Japan were 3-2 winners the last time these two sides met in an October 2025 friendly.  That was the Asian giants only victory – losing the previous four matches against the five-time World Cup winners. 

Current form: 

Brazil – WWDWW

Japan – DWDWW

Brazil vs Japan previous games 

  • Japan 3-2 Brazil (October 14, 2025)
  • Japan 0-1 Brazil (June 6, 2022)
  • Japan 1-3 Brazil (November 10, 2017)
  • Japan 0-4 Brazil (October 14, 2014)
  • Brazil 3-0 Japan (June 15, 2013)

Brazil vs Japan prediction 

With this being a knockout game, we can expect a cagey encounter, but Brazil has more individual quality that may give them an edge going forward. 

However, both teams have averaged more than two goals per game in this tournament. A knockout match may start cautiously, but quality in attack suggests goals.

Prediction – Both teams to score
